Latest Water Cooling Plant for Thermserve

Thermserve have recently received a major order by ALCOA FRP, Kitts Green for the supply of new water cooling plant, due to be commissioned in August 2015 the plant will provide process water to four of the five direct chill casting machine. Thermserve supply extrusion equipment to BCAST.

Thermserve have been awarded a turnkey contract by BCAST (Brunel Centre for Advanced Solidification Technology) for the supply of a billet heating furnace complete with gas taper and water quench for use in their new facility in Uxbridge, UK. Thermserve Receive Log Heater and Shear Award For Turkey

Thermserve have received an award for the design and manufacture for five billet heating furnaces and shears via their Turkish agent EGE. Ranging from 152 – 203mm the systems are to be installed all over Turkey. All of the machines are fitted with log shears and billet transfer systems. Thermserve Award From Hindalco

Thermserve have received an award for the design, manufacture and installation of two ageing ovens for Hindalco at their Renukoot plant, UP. This prestigious award is the second for Thermserve at the Renukoot plant and follows the successful supply of a die heating facility. Ageing Oven Award

Thermserve have been awarded a contract to supply Vimetco, Romania with a new profileageing oven and conveyor system. The oven will be capable of operating with a charge weight of 20 Tonnes and will offer class leading efficiencies and temperature tolerances. Record Order for Thermserve

Thermserve have been awarded a purchase order to design and supply three water cooling plants a Greenfield smelting complex in the Middle East, the smelter will rank amongst the largest in the world and will boast some of the most technically advance equipment available.   This multimillion dollar project is Thermserve’s largest to date.
